The document provides instructions for enabling the Administrator account in Windows 10, 8, and 7. It explains that the Administrator account is disabled by default for security reasons. It recommends creating a separate account with administrative privileges and leaving the Administrator account disabled, but also explains how to enable it when needed. The steps include running Command Prompt as an administrator and using the "net user administrator /active:yes" command to activate the Administrator account. Disabling it involves using "net user administrator /active:no".

STEP 1: RUN “ COMMAND PROMPT” WITH ADMINISTRATIVE PRIVILEGES.


Windows 7.

To run Command Prompt in administrative mode in Windows 7 operating system go to:

1. Start > All Programs > Accessories.


2. Right click on Command Prompt and choose Run as administrator.
3. Proceed to Step 2.

Windows 10, 8/8.1 or 7 OS.

To run Command Prompt in administrative mode in Windows 10, 8.1 or 8 operating system:

1. In the Search box type: cmd (or command prompt).


2. Right click on the command prompt (result) and select Run as Administrator.

STEP 2: ENABLE THE ADMINISTRATOR ACCOUNT.


How to enable the administrator account from command prompt in Windows 10,8 or 7 OS:

1. Inside the command prompt window, type the following command and press Enter:

net user administrator /active:yes

2. After that you should view a message that says that your command was completed successfully.

3. Close the Command prompt window and from now on, the “Administrator” account is Enabled on
your computer.*

* If you cannot enable the Administrator account using this method then read this article on how to
enable Administrator account using an of ine method.

Advice: For you security, don’t forget to specify a password* for the Administrator account after
you have enable it. (To specify a user password in Windows 7 or 8 go to: Control Panel > User
Accounts options)

How to Disable Administrator account in Windows


10, 8 or 7 OS from Command Prompt:
If you don’t want to log in with the Administrator account in the future, you can disable it by following
the same steps, but at the command prompt (Admin) window give the following command instead:

net user administrator /active:no
